Web portals of government offices ‘insecure’



BANKE: The official web sites of government offices in Nepalgunj have found to be ‘insecure’.

The web portals have appeared to be insecure for no use of ‘secure socket layer (SSL)’.

Most of the government web portals in Nepalgunj are being operated without an SSL certificate that is crucial for web security.

There is a security lock on websites of some of the ministries under the state government.

However, the web portals of most of the government, non-government and big industrial houses in Banke and Bardiya lack security locks.

The office chiefs, however, have been turning deaf ears to take measures to make safe operation of the web portals at government and non-government offices.

Several local governments’ websites are also being operated and updated without using the SSL certificate.
